Molly Nilsson has recorded five albums and published them on her own label Dark Skies Association, with early copies circulating on CD-Rs. Molly does not give interviews, she wears black and travels a lot. She is an aloof performer, poised in the spotlight. Her voice is cool, her beats are cheap. Camp as it couldn’t be more campy. Molly Nilsson is a DIY-diva, her spectacle is handmade. A wonderfully obvious staging, a modest glamour which (and that’s the beauty of it!) can’t quite mask the authenticity that lies in her music. Anyone who knows Molly from her videos knows a different woman, silly and charming, dreamy and contemplative. The clips are shaky impressions of her Berlin life, evenings with friends, nostalgic train journeys, making faces and riding the ferris wheel. Molly is a fascinating personality, both distant and confiding, genuine, artificial and elusive at once. A sparkling diamond and one of us.
